MOTORHEAD GUITARIST PHIL CAMPBELL PASSES AWAY

By Mike Johnson on 2026-03-14 11:32:00

Phil Campbell, guitarist for Motorhead when they recorded theme songs for Triple H and Evolution as well the band's WWE appearances, including performing Triple H to the ring at Wrestlemania X-7 and Wrestlemania 21, passed away this week following complications from a surgery, his family announced.  Campbell, who joined the band in 1984, remained with the band until it disbanded in 2015.  He was only 64 years old.

The official announcement:

"It is with great sadness that we announce the passing of our beloved father, Philip Anthony Campbell, who passed away peacefully last night following a long and courageous battle in intensive care after a complex major operation.

Phil was a devoted husband, a wonderful father, and a proud and loving grandfather, known affectionately as “Bampi.” He was deeply loved by all who knew him and will be missed immensely. His legacy, music and the memories he created with so many will live on forever.

We kindly ask that our family’s privacy is respected during this incredibly difficult time."
